8,621,554 is a composite number, even.
8,621,554 (eight million six hundred twenty-one thousand five hundred fifty-four) is an even 7-digit number. It is a composite number with 16 divisors, and factors as 2 × 19 × 97 × 2,339. Written other ways, in hexadecimal, 0x838DF2.
